Are there any dermatologists practicing directly in Parkston, South Dakota?
Parkston is a smaller community, and residents typically access dermatology services through nearby regional hubs. For specialized care, you will likely need to visit a dermatologist in larger neighboring cities like Mitchell, Sioux Falls, or Yankton. Your primary care provider at Avera Medical Group Parkston can provide initial skin evaluations and referrals to the closest specialists.
What are the most common dermatology services available to Parkston residents at nearby clinics?
Dermatology clinics in the region serving Parkston offer comprehensive services including skin cancer screenings (especially important for those with agricultural sun exposure), treatment for acne, eczema, and psoriasis, and surgical procedures for mole removal. Many also provide cosmetic services like treatment of sun damage, Botox, and filler injections, though these may require travel to larger metropolitan areas.
How long is the typical wait time for a new patient dermatology appointment near Parkston?
Wait times can vary significantly depending on the clinic and the urgency of your condition. For a routine skin check, you might wait several weeks to a couple of months at popular clinics in Mitchell or Sioux Falls. For a concerning mole or urgent issue, be sure to communicate this when scheduling, as many practices can accommodate more urgent cases sooner through a referral from your local primary care doctor.

What should I do if I have a severe skin reaction or suspect a serious infection while in Parkston?
For a true dermatological emergency, such as a severe allergic reaction or a rapidly spreading infection, you should go directly to the Avera Sacred Heart Hospital emergency department in Yankton or the nearest urgent care facility. For non-life-threatening but urgent issues, contact your primary care provider in Parkston first, as they can often provide initial treatment or facilitate a faster specialist consultation.
